i have a hydronic radiant in-floor heating system. It’s actually partially heated by solar but that’s probably not relevant here. Several zones are not heating although the electric actuators show ON. I believe I must have some sticky valves but can’t find any maintenance info on them. The brand is FAR and I gather that’s it’s european and obscure. Please note that I have some unused zones so I could potentially use one as a spare.

Here’s the whole manifold:
6A872820-981F-447D-9FEA-8952ED6D181B.jpeg

0E5B86E1-3BD3-468F-A319-21821E8ADFCA.jpeg
70E9C098-F3B7-45CE-AC4E-97F9CA64FA63.jpeg


The 2nd photo shows a zone working beautifully. The third photo shows a valve not working. The plunger is sticking out far less in this one.

Do I need to order new valve inserts or can they be cleaned and lubricated somehow? Do I need to drain the entire system to do this? Are there any big risks I need to know about? Thanks so much.
